Erling Haaland tried to help Liverpool star with quirky gift that 'didn't work'


Liverpool star Dominik Szoboszlai has revealed Erling Haaland recommended some special glasses to improve his sleep quality during their time at Red Bull Salzburg, but they “didn’t work” for the Hungarian. Szoboszlai is the latest player to have come off the Salzburg conveyor belt to make it in the Premier League.

Sadio Mane, Takumi Minamino, Hee-Chan Hwang and Naby Keita are just a handful of players who have made the step from Salzburg to the Premier League. Haaland also started making a name for himself with the Austrian side before he started tearing it Borussia Dortmund and eventually Manchester City.

He spent just over one year at Salzburg, where he featured alongside Szoboszlai. The pair struck up a strong partnership with Salzburg in their short time together and the Liverpool star has now given an insight into how the City attacker ticks.

The Hungary international revealed that during his time playing with Haaland he tried some glasses the forward was using to help him sleep. But Szoboszlai admitted they didn’t have the desired effect with the midfielder hinting that Haaland tries other unique tricks to give him an edge.

“When we played in Salzburg I meditated with [Haaland] two or three times because we were in the same room and at first I looked stupid and then I got in,” he told Hungarian outlet Fodball. “He had a pair of glasses that he wore, and I used them for a while because he said they would make me sleep better and sleepy faster, but if I had, I would wear them now.

“It didn’t help me, but maybe it’s because I didn’t believe in him as much as he did, but that’s everyone’s own business. He does a lot of things that people probably don’t know, but I’ve been to his apartment. The guy is a bit sick.”
